Why governance is the commercial foundation of a white-label construction platform
Many partner networks treat governance as a legal or security afterthought. In practice, governance is the mechanism that protects recurring revenue. Construction software buyers expect branded experiences, but they also expect enterprise-grade reliability, role-based access, integration with ERP and project systems, and predictable support. If each partner customizes pricing, onboarding, workflows, and service commitments without guardrails, the platform becomes expensive to operate and difficult to scale. Governance creates standardization where it improves margin and flexibility where it improves market fit. It defines the approved service catalog, packaging rules, implementation boundaries, escalation paths, data ownership model, and lifecycle responsibilities from presales through renewal. For executive teams, the core question is simple: can the partner network grow without increasing operational complexity faster than revenue? If the answer is uncertain, governance is the missing control layer.
What should be governed in a construction software partner ecosystem
Construction software ecosystems are rarely single-product environments. They often include estimating, project management, field service, document management, procurement, payroll, ERP, analytics, and mobile collaboration. A white-label platform strategy must therefore govern more than branding. It must govern product packaging, integration standards, tenant architecture, identity and access management, billing automation, support operations, and customer success motions. Governance should also define which capabilities are core platform services versus partner-delivered services. For example, a central platform team may own cloud-native infrastructure, observability, tenant isolation, release management, and security controls, while partners own vertical configuration, implementation consulting, and account growth. This separation is essential because it preserves platform consistency while allowing partners to differentiate in market-facing services.
| Governance domain | Executive question | Why it matters in construction software |
|---|---|---|
| Commercial model | Who controls pricing, discounting, and packaging? | Protects margins across subscription business models and prevents channel conflict |
| Tenant operations | Who provisions, upgrades, and decommissions environments? | Reduces onboarding delays and lowers operational risk across many customer entities |
| Security and access | Who defines roles, policies, and audit requirements? | Supports project-based collaboration while protecting sensitive financial and contract data |
| Integration ecosystem | Which APIs and connectors are approved and supported? | Prevents fragile custom integrations that increase support cost and renewal risk |
| Customer lifecycle management | Who owns adoption, renewals, and expansion? | Improves customer success, churn reduction, and account accountability |
| Service delivery | What is standardized versus partner-customized? | Keeps implementations repeatable without removing industry-specific value |
Choosing the right operating model: centralized, federated, or hybrid
There is no universal governance model for white-label construction software. The right choice depends on partner maturity, product complexity, regulatory exposure, and target customer size. A centralized model gives the platform owner tight control over architecture, release cadence, billing, and support. This works well when the product is still maturing or when brand consistency and compliance are critical. A federated model gives partners more autonomy over packaging, implementation, and customer operations. This can accelerate local market responsiveness but often increases variation and support burden. A hybrid model is usually the most practical for enterprise SaaS: the platform owner standardizes core services such as infrastructure, security baselines, APIs, monitoring, and billing automation, while partners control vertical workflows, service bundles, and account management within defined policy boundaries. For construction software partner networks, hybrid governance often delivers the best balance between scale and specialization.
Decision framework for operating model selection
| Model | Best fit | Primary advantage | Primary trade-off |
|---|---|---|---|
| Centralized | Early-stage platform or high-control enterprise offering | Consistency in security, onboarding, and product quality | Lower partner flexibility and slower local adaptation |
| Federated | Mature partner network with strong delivery discipline | Faster market responsiveness and partner ownership | Higher risk of fragmented customer experience |
| Hybrid | Most scaling white-label SaaS ecosystems | Balances standardization with partner differentiation | Requires clear policy design and strong platform operations |
Architecture governance: multi-tenant versus dedicated cloud in construction use cases
Architecture decisions directly affect pricing, supportability, and risk. Multi-tenant architecture is usually the most efficient foundation for white-label SaaS because it supports standardized operations, faster upgrades, and stronger gross margin over time. It is well suited for common workflows, broad partner distribution, and recurring revenue models that depend on operational leverage. Dedicated cloud architecture can be justified for customers with strict isolation requirements, complex integration dependencies, or contractual controls that exceed the standard platform baseline. The mistake is treating architecture as a sales concession rather than a governance decision. Executive teams should define clear qualification criteria for dedicated environments, including minimum contract value, support model, compliance obligations, and lifecycle cost recovery. In technical terms, governance should specify how tenant isolation is enforced, how data is segmented, how identity and access management is integrated, and how observability is maintained across both shared and dedicated deployments. Technologies such as Kubernetes, Docker, PostgreSQL, Redis, and cloud-native infrastructure patterns are relevant only insofar as they support repeatable platform engineering, resilience, and controlled scalability.
How subscription business models shape governance decisions
Governance and monetization are tightly linked. A white-label platform can be sold as pure software subscription, software plus managed SaaS services, OEM platform licensing, embedded software within a broader construction solution, or a tiered partner program with revenue sharing. Each model changes what must be governed. A pure subscription model requires disciplined packaging, billing automation, and renewal ownership. A managed service model requires service-level definitions, support boundaries, and operational accountability. An OEM platform strategy requires stronger controls over branding, roadmap alignment, API usage, and contractual rights. Embedded software models require governance over user entitlements, data flows, and customer ownership. The executive objective is to avoid revenue leakage and channel confusion. Partners need enough flexibility to build differentiated offers, but not so much freedom that the platform becomes impossible to price, support, or forecast. Recurring revenue strategy should therefore be codified in partner policies, not negotiated ad hoc.
- Standardize a limited set of subscription packages and add-ons to preserve pricing discipline.
- Define whether the end customer contracts with the platform owner, the partner, or both.
- Align billing automation with tenant provisioning so revenue recognition and service activation stay synchronized.
- Tie customer success metrics to renewal and expansion ownership across the partner ecosystem.
- Set approval thresholds for custom terms, dedicated environments, and nonstandard integrations.
Implementation roadmap: from partner enablement to operational scale
A governance model only works if it is operationalized. The most effective rollout sequence starts with partner segmentation. Not every partner should receive the same rights, support levels, or implementation latitude. Segment partners by technical capability, vertical expertise, customer profile, and revenue potential. Next, define the platform control plane: tenant provisioning workflows, identity federation, release management, monitoring, support routing, and billing integration. Then publish a partner operating handbook that covers approved architectures, implementation patterns, escalation rules, data responsibilities, and customer lifecycle checkpoints. After that, launch a certification path for integrations and service delivery. Finally, establish a governance council with representation from product, cloud operations, partner success, security, and finance. This council should review exceptions, roadmap dependencies, and recurring operational issues. Recommended phased rollout
Phase one should focus on commercial and operational baselines: packaging, partner tiers, onboarding standards, and support ownership. Phase two should address platform engineering controls such as API-first architecture, tenant lifecycle automation, monitoring, and release governance. Phase three should mature customer success and expansion motions, including health scoring, adoption reviews, and churn reduction playbooks. Phase four should prepare the ecosystem for AI-ready SaaS platforms by governing data quality, access controls, workflow automation, and model-safe integration patterns. This sequence reduces the risk of scaling technical complexity before the business model is stable.
Common mistakes that weaken partner network governance
The most common governance failure is confusing customization with competitiveness. In construction markets, partners often request one-off workflows, unique billing terms, or unsupported integrations to win deals. Some exceptions are justified, but unmanaged exceptions become permanent operational debt. Another mistake is leaving customer ownership ambiguous. If the platform owner, implementation partner, and managed service provider all assume someone else owns adoption and renewal, churn risk rises quickly. A third mistake is underinvesting in observability and support telemetry. Without shared monitoring, incident context, and service accountability, white-label environments become difficult to troubleshoot and expensive to support. Finally, many organizations delay governance until after partner growth begins. By then, inconsistent contracts, fragmented onboarding, and architecture drift are already embedded in the business.
- Do not allow every partner to define its own packaging, support model, and integration standards.
- Do not approve dedicated cloud architecture without a commercial threshold and lifecycle policy.
- Do not separate SaaS onboarding from billing and customer success workflows.
- Do not treat security, compliance, and tenant isolation as optional partner-level decisions.
- Do not launch AI features before governing data access, auditability, and model boundaries.
How to measure ROI and reduce risk in a governed white-label platform
Executives should evaluate governance through business outcomes, not policy volume. The strongest indicators are faster partner activation, lower implementation variance, improved gross margin on subscription and managed services, shorter time to first value, fewer support escalations, and stronger renewal predictability. Risk mitigation should be measured through exception rates, security incident exposure, integration failure frequency, and the percentage of customers operating on supported configurations. Governance also improves enterprise scalability by making growth more operationally linear. When onboarding, billing, monitoring, and release processes are standardized, the platform can support more partners and customers without proportional increases in headcount. This is especially important in construction software, where project cycles, subcontractor access, and document-heavy workflows can create support spikes. A governed platform absorbs that variability better than a loosely managed one.
Future trends executives should plan for now
The next phase of white-label construction software will be shaped by deeper embedded software experiences, broader integration ecosystems, and AI-assisted workflows. Governance will need to extend beyond application access into data lineage, model permissions, and workflow-level accountability. Partners will increasingly expect composable APIs, event-driven integration patterns, and reusable automation services rather than monolithic customization. Customers will also expect more transparent security postures, clearer data residency options, and stronger operational resilience. As digital transformation programs mature, the winning platforms will not be those with the most features, but those with the most governable operating model. That means architecture choices, partner policies, customer success processes, and financial controls must work together as a single system.
